    It was okay. A reasonable enough wrap up to the first arc.

    I liked the whole concept of splitting Spider-Man in two but I think much more could have been made of it. There should have slowly built bigger differences between the two, Peter without the fun loving side should have resembled the pre-spider bite, glasses wearing Lee/Ditko version in look and personality and a Spider-Man without the sense of responsibility or memory Uncle Ben's should have been much more self centered if now quite amoral. I know Spencer toyed with that but when Peter was dying neither of them seemed that different.

    While it's nice that MJ has come to terms with the fact that she's drawn to Peter because he's Spider-Man it might have been more organic to slowly see via his behavior that the Peter she is currently in a relationship with is not the same one she fell in love with. It might have been interesting for her to interact with the Peter-less Spider-man and see that while exciting without the more grounded, sensitive side he isn't the man she loves either. It would have got her more involved in the story than simply being here and giving Peter a pep talk near the end.
